Prime Factors and Prime Factorization

The factors can be found by dividing it with prime numbers. We can find the prime factors using the following methods:

 

  • Using prime factorization
     
  • Using factor tree

 

Using Prime Factorization: In this process, prime factors of 714 divide the number to break it down in the multiplication form of prime factors till the remainder becomes 1.

 

714 ÷ 2 = 357

357 ÷ 3 = 119

119 ÷ 7 = 17

17 ÷ 17 = 1

 

The prime factors of 714 are 2, 3, 7, and 17.

 

The prime factorization of 714 is: 2 × 3 × 7 × 17.

Professor Greenline from BrightChamps

Factor Tree

The factor tree is the graphical representation of breaking down any number into prime factors. The following step shows -

 

Step 1: Firstly, 714 is divided by 2 to get 357.

 

Step 2: Now divide 357 by 3 to get 119.

 

Step 3: Then divide 119 by 7 to get 17.

 

Here, 17 is the smallest prime number, that cannot be divided anymore.

 

So, the prime factorization of 714 is: 2 × 3 × 7 × 17.

 

Factor Pairs Two numbers that are multiplied to give a specific number are called factor pairs.

 

Both positive and negative factors constitute factor pairs.

 

Positive factor pairs of 714: (1, 714), (2, 357), (3, 238), (6, 119), (7, 102), (17, 42), (21, 34).

 

Negative factor pairs of 714: (-1, -714), (-2, -357), (-3, -238), (-6, -119), (-7, -102), (-17, -42), (-21, -34).

Problem 2

A rectangular garden has a length of 17 meters and the total area is 714 square meters. Find the width?

Ray, the Boy Character from BrightChamps Saying "Let’s Begin"

42 meters.

Explanation

To find the width of the garden, we use the formula,

Area = length × width

714 = 17 × width

To find the value of width, we need to shift 17 to the left side.

714/17 = width

Width = 42.
